North America Flue Gas Cooling Plant Market by Applications
In North America, the flue gas cooling plant market is segmented by various applications that cater to different industries and utilities. One of the primary applications is within the power generation sector, where flue gas cooling plants play a crucial role in enhancing efficiency and reducing emissions. Power plants across the region utilize these systems to lower the temperature of flue gases before they enter pollution control devices, thereby improving the overall environmental performance and compliance with regulatory standards.
Another significant application of flue gas cooling plants in North America is found in industrial processes, particularly in sectors such as cement production, steel manufacturing, and chemical processing. These industries rely on efficient heat recovery and emission control technologies to comply with stringent environmental regulations and optimize operational efficiency.

Furthermore, flue gas cooling plants are extensively used in waste-to-energy facilities. These plants convert municipal solid waste and biomass into electricity or heat. Flue gas cooling systems here are critical for managing the temperature of exhaust gases, which contain pollutants that must be controlled before release into the atmosphere. This application underscores the importance of flue gas cooling technology in sustainable waste management practices and renewable energy generation.
In addition to power generation, industrial processes, and waste-to-energy applications, flue gas cooling plants also find utilization in district heating systems. These systems distribute heat generated from various sources to residential and commercial buildings. Flue gas cooling is employed to manage emissions and improve energy efficiency in district heating networks, contributing to cleaner urban environments and sustainable energy use.
Lastly, the North American market for flue gas cooling plants includes applications in refineries and petrochemical plants. These industries utilize flue gas cooling systems to manage process emissions and enhance operational efficiency.

1. What is a flue gas cooling plant?
A flue gas cooling plant is a system used to cool the hot flue gases produced by industrial processes before they are released into the atmosphere.
2. What are the key components of a flue gas cooling plant?
The key components include heat exchangers, cooling towers, pumps, and control systems.
3. What are the primary applications of flue gas cooling plants?
Flue gas cooling plants are commonly used in power plants, cement plants, steel plants, and other industrial facilities.

5. What are the different types of flue gas cooling technologies available in the market?
The market offers technologies such as direct contact cooling, indirect contact cooling, and advanced cooling systems using heat recovery techniques.
6. What are the key challenges faced by the flue gas cooling plant market?
Challenges include high capital investment, maintenance costs, and the need for skilled labor to operate and maintain the plants.

12. What are the regulatory standards governing flue gas emissions and cooling in various countries?
Regulatory standards include the Clean Air Act in the United States, the European Industrial Emissions Directive, and various national emission standards in other countries.

17. What are the key performance indicators for evaluating the efficiency of a flue gas cooling plant?
Key performance indicators include the temperature reduction achieved, energy consumption, water consumption, and the ability to meet emission standards.
18. What are the typical project lead times for the installation of a flue gas cooling plant?
Lead times can vary depending on the size and complexity of the project, but typically range from 6 to 18 months from conceptual design to commissioning.
